Iran: The growing number of prisoners and lack of sufficient space

Iran, Tehran, March 26, 2018 – A member of the Iranian regime Majlis (parliament) suggested that due to the ever-increasing number of prisoners and the lack of space to house them, the regime must start thinking of constructing new prisons in the coming year.
Kazemi, member of the parliament’s judiciary committee said considering the growing number of prisoners, there is not enough space to house them and the current buildings are insufficient. Therefore, there should be a plan for relocation and transferring of the prisoners to new prisons and facilities built outside the city.
The mullahs’ regime MP added that the notorious Evin Prison does not have sufficient capacity for the huge number of prisoners, we can sell the Evin property and build many new prisons outside the city to relocate the current prisoners from Evin. But he added that first we must think about the situation of prisons in other cities in the country, there are more urgent needs for new prisons in other cities with respect to the capital.
